Principal Investigator, Ivan Cokic, PhD, is looking for a Postdoctoral Scientist to join the Biomedical Imaging Research Institute!

The Cedars-Sinai Biomedical Imaging Research Institute (BIRI) is an interdisciplinary research program established in 2010 to develop and apply state-of-the-art imaging technologies to today’s most pressing translational research and clinical questions. Led by founding director Debiao Li, PhD, the program builds on Cedars-Sinai’s clinical and research strefngths, with the ultimate goal of using novel medical imaging technology to improve the diagnosis, treatment and prevention of diseases. The BIRI team is dedicated to educating and training the next generation of the brightest imaging scientists and clinicians through our robust pre-/post-doctoral and visiting-scientist training programs. In addition, we have numerous research collaborations with leading imaging researchers. To learn more, please visit Biomedical Imaging Research Institute | Cedars-Sinai.

In this role, the Postdoctoral Scientist will be expected to work independently under the direction of Dr. Cokic and in close cooperation, as well as consultation, with other research staff. This interdisciplinary preclinical project combines advanced cardiac imaging, cardiac (electro)physiology, cardioimmunology, cardiovascular pathology, and metabolomics. In addition, assisting with investigating clinical applications of novel mag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) and positron emission tomography (PET) techniques for diagnosing, phenotyping and risk-stratifying subjects with MI. As a Postdoctoral Scientist, perform routine and complex laboratory procedures throughout the training period and may develop, adapt, and implement new research techniques and protocols.

Department-Specific Responsibilities:

• Handling of large animal (farm pigs, Yucatan minipigs, etc.) models of myocardial infarction (MI).

• Writing Institutional Animal Care & Use Committee (IACUC) protocols.

• Coordinating animal surgeries with team of designated research technologists.

• Designing and coordinating imaging experiments on BIRI’s PET/MRI scanners with team of designated research technologists.

• Analysis of cardiac MRI and PET imaging data as well as histopathology and metabolomics data.

• Perform advanced data and statistical analysis and will communicate scientific findings in papers and conference presentations.

• Assist with database creation and management, supervision of undergraduate/graduate students.
